HOW TO USE IT
How to use the Electrical Service Upgrade Cost Calculator
- 1
Pick the target size: Amperage determines the panel and service requirements. Higher sizes cost more.
- 2
Price the panel: The new panel or breaker box is a fixed cost that rises with the service size.
- 3
Add labor, meter and permits: Electrician labor, the meter or service connection, and permits and inspections round out the base.
- 4
Apply size and complexity: A size factor covers larger amperage and a complexity factor covers access and upgrade scope. Use the Electrical Service Upgrade Cost Calculator, and have a licensed electrician verify the work.
THE MATH
Service upgrade calculation method
Add the panel, labor, meter and permits, then apply a size and complexity factor. A 200 A upgrade at $800 + $1,200 + $300 + $200 with a 1.25 size factor totals about $3,125.The new panel or breaker box is a fixed cost that rises with the service size.

What should I verify before using the result?
Service work is high-risk. Price it with the size and complexity factors, and confirm a licensed electrician will sign off.
Is this a final quote or design?
No. Use it as a planning estimate, then confirm measurements, local rates, product requirements, permits and jobsite conditions before bidding or building.
